TBL Recap: Stamkos gets 400th NHL goal in 4-3 loss

Saturday's loss to Winnipeg on Saturday will go down as a case of too little too late for the Lightning.
The Bolts scored twice in the final three minutes of the game but a Winnipeg empty net goal sandwiched in between ended up serving as the game-winner in a 4-3 Lightning defeat.

The key sequence on Saturday came midway through the second period with game tied at one. Jack Roslovic scored to give Winnipeg the lead but the Bolts felt there should have been a whistle before the goal was scored. After the refs determined the call on the ice would stand, the Jets quickly doubled their lead 21 seconds later on a Nikolaj Ehlers goal on the ensuing delay of game penalty.
Down by two for most of the game, the Lightning launched a comeback late in the third with Steven Stamkos scoring the 400th goal of his career with less than three minutes to play.

After Kyle Connor scored for Winnipeg into an empty net, Anthony Cirelli pulled the Lightning back within one with 22 seconds to play.
An icing call against the Jets gave the Bolts a chance to tie the game late but Tampa Bay couldn't get anything set up in the final few seconds.
The Bolts did do a good job of creating looks offensively but ran into a few bad breaks and solid defending from the Jets. Although the Lightning outshot the Jets 34-27, Winnipeg consistently clogged the shooting lanes and ended up with 15 blocks.
Stamkos extended his personal point streak to five games. Kucherov and Victor Hedman both extended their own streaks to four games as well.
The loss snaps the Lightning's three-game winning streak. Tampa Bay now heads out on the road for a two-game trip that begins on Tuesday night against the defending Stanley Cup Champs in St. Louis.
Scoring Summary
1st Period
WPG | 1:59 Mathieu Perreault (5) - Josh Morrissey, Tucker Poolman
TBL | 19:11 Victor Hedman (4) - Steven Stamkos
2nd Period
WPG | 7:18 Jack Roslovic (4) - Andrew Copp, Blake Wheeler
WPG | 7:39 Nikolaj Ehlers (9) - Kyle Connor - PPG
3rd Period
TBL | 17:44 Steven Stamkos (7) - Victor Hedman, Anthony Cirelli
WPG | 18:32 Kyle Connor (7) - Blake Wheeler, Luca Sbisa - EN
TBL | 19:38 Anthony Cirelli (2) - Nikita Kucherov, Ryan McDonagh
